Corgi 309
Corgi 309 Aston Martin Competition Model. Very near mint /boxed. Racing number 1. Scarce. From The MBU Collection.
Notes
A sought-after Corgi car and one of the key items in the Corgi Gift Set 15 Silverstone Set. This example is in all original condition with a shining turquoise and white finish, lemon interior, notably *complete crossed flags on the bonnet, , and suspension on shining shaped spun hubs, jewelled headlights, racing number 1labels intact on both doors. *_
Issued between 1962-65.
In fine, barely handled condition, with a little rubbing on one side and a couple of tiny marks (factory assembly) at a headlight rim. Lightest tyre flat spot. Bonnet emblem is a touch off-set ( but as applied at factory).
The box is bright, clean , fresh and complete with all end flaps. Minimal handling. Penned numbering at an end flap.
